Subject: Memtrace cut-over complete

Team,

Cut-over to Memtrace v2 for GPU memory profiling finished last night. Old v1 agents are disabled; any tickets referencing v1 dashboards should be closed as resolved-by-migration. Sampling overhead is now under 2% and allocation traces include kernel names. Known gap: profiles older than 30 days were not migrated. Point customers at the v2 docs for setup questions. For reference when troubleshooting, the agent now runs with the following configuration.

settings of bagaf-bawip:
[aldax]
port = 5000
region = south-4
host = aldax.brasklabs.corp
team = brivan
timeout_ms = 2000
retries = 2

Follow-up from the Marrowgate stale-cache postmortem: the credentials the cache-warmer used to talk to the Driftbin invalidation service expired quietly, which is why evictions silently stopped for three days. We've added expiry alerts, but future maintainers should know the warmer won't log auth failures above debug level. A fresh key was issued after the incident and is pasted below.

API key for hadup-kahof: vxb2-7s

**Runbook: Account recovery for tailcat operators**

If an operator is locked out of tailcat, the internal CLI for log tailing, standard SSO reset will not restore their streaming grants. Tailing sessions authenticate against the Drexler grant store, which must be re-seeded manually. Run `tailcat admin reseed` from a bastion host and confirm the operator's shard assignments. The reseed prompt will ask for credentials; enter the recovery passphrase shown below.

strongbox words: druvan-lamys-eliius-jorax-istox-soreth-ulays-gilix-ralix-oliiel-norwyn-casvan-praius

## Authentication

Heads up: the Drovetail webhook dispatcher signs every delivery and retries failed ones five times, doubling the delay each round (capped at ten minutes). A 410 response cancels all remaining retries, so don't return that unless you really mean it. Manual redelivery through the admin API needs a bearer credential — the dispatcher won't accept cookies or basic auth. For local testing against the sandbox dispatcher, export the token shown below before running the replay script.

login token, yajeg-fawif: eyJhbGciOiJIUzI1NiIsInR5cCI6IkpXVCJ9.eyJzdWIiOiIEdPQYnZXaZIn0.HSRTnYZBx0Qc